Maintenance's placement of nonslip strips


I have been asking since January if maintenance could put some nonslip strips on the floor beside the bed. I thought having that material on the floor might make the aides feel more secure because I will not slip. The maintenance man came in last week to put the strips down. I was at my desktop PC and he said he would wait till I was out of the room. I didn't question why he was going to put them on the floor so close to my desktop PC. But, I thought he wanted extra space in order not to feel cramped. So, I let it go.

This morning the maintenance man was standing outside my door. I should have asked what he was going to do in my room. But I didn't.

When I returned from breakfast the nonslip strips were down. But they were eighteen inches away from where my bed is normally positioned. I asked the aides why he put them there. One of them must've asked him. He told them my bed was not in the correct position, and that he put the strips on the floor based on where my bed should be.

So I'm being told that I am encroaching on my roommate's side of the room. One of the aides said the facility could be cited for that by the state. I wonder if they have been talking among themselves about my bed positioning problem.
